We Three Kings of Orient Are : The Christmas Carol by John Henry Hopkins Jr.

This Christmas Carol is well-known and its melody's bouncy rhythm has resulted in it being used with various comedy lyrics, sometimes of a ribald variety. The carol in its traditional form was written (both words and music) by John Henry Hopkins (1820-1891) who was an American clergyman. He wrote the carol as part of a production he organised for his students at a seminary (The General Theological Seminary in New York City) where he held the post of musical director.
